Mastering Infrastructure as Code: A Complete Self-Assessment Guide to Mitigating Risk and Ensuring Compliance
Course Overview This comprehensive course is designed to provide participants with a thorough understanding of Infrastructure as Code (IaC) and its application in mitigating risk and ensuring compliance. Upon completion of this course, participants will receive a certificate issued by The Art of Service.
Course Features - Interactive and engaging content
- Comprehensive and personalized learning experience
- Up-to-date and practical information on IaC
- Real-world applications and case studies
- High-quality content developed by expert instructors
- Certificate of Completion issued by The Art of Service
- Flexible learning options, including mobile accessibility
- User-friendly interface and community-driven discussion forums
- Actionable insights and hands-on projects
- Bite-sized lessons and lifetime access to course materials
- Gamification and progress tracking features
Course Outline Module 1: Introduction to Infrastructure as Code
- Defining Infrastructure as Code (IaC)
- Benefits of IaC, including version control and reproducibility
- Common IaC tools, including Terraform, AWS CloudFormation, and Azure Resource Manager
- Best practices for implementing IaC
Module 2: Risk Management and Compliance in IaC
- Understanding risk and compliance in the context of IaC
- Identifying and mitigating risks associated with IaC
- Compliance frameworks and standards, including HIPAA, PCI-DSS, and GDPR
- Implementing compliance controls in IaC
Module 3: IaC Security and Governance
- Security considerations in IaC, including data encryption and access controls
- Implementing security best practices in IaC
- Governance and policy management in IaC
- Role-Based Access Control (RBAC) and Identity and Access Management (IAM)
Module 4: IaC Tools and Technologies
- In-depth examination of Terraform, AWS CloudFormation, and Azure Resource Manager
- Other IaC tools, including Ansible, Puppet, and Chef
- Comparison of IaC tools and technologies
- Best practices for selecting and implementing IaC tools
Module 5: IaC Best Practices and Troubleshooting
- Best practices for writing IaC code, including modularity and reusability
- Troubleshooting common IaC issues, including errors and conflicts
- Testing and validating IaC code
- Continuous Integration and Continuous Deployment (CI/CD) pipelines in IaC
Module 6: Case Studies and Real-World Applications
- Real-world examples of IaC implementations, including successes and challenges
- Case studies of IaC adoption in various industries, including finance and healthcare
- Lessons learned and best practices from real-world IaC implementations
- Future directions and emerging trends in IaC
Module 7: Assessment and Certification
- Comprehensive assessment of IaC knowledge and skills
- Certificate of Completion issued by The Art of Service
- Career development and continuing education opportunities in IaC
- Industry recognition and credibility in IaC
Certificate of Completion Upon completion of this course, participants will receive a certificate issued by The Art of Service, demonstrating their expertise and knowledge in Infrastructure as Code and risk mitigation and compliance.,
- Interactive and engaging content
- Comprehensive and personalized learning experience
- Up-to-date and practical information on IaC
- Real-world applications and case studies
- High-quality content developed by expert instructors
- Certificate of Completion issued by The Art of Service
- Flexible learning options, including mobile accessibility
- User-friendly interface and community-driven discussion forums
- Actionable insights and hands-on projects
- Bite-sized lessons and lifetime access to course materials
- Gamification and progress tracking features